Build Provenance: Catalogue Import (Winthorpe Library System). The nightly import pulls MARC exports from the Dellbrook archive mirror, normalizes them through the shelfmap pipeline, and publishes a signed snapshot. Each snapshot's provenance record lists the source export date, pipeline version, and signer. Release manager approval is required before promotion to production. The most recent approved snapshot carries the identifier below.

build token for bageg-yahof: htk3_673

Welcome to the Quillbank exports team! Quick gotcha: all report timestamps are stored UTC, but customers pick a display timezone per workspace. The exporter (codename Sundial) converts at render time — never pre-convert in SQL, or DST boundaries will bite you. Month-end reports use the workspace zone's midnight, not UTC midnight; there's a fixture suite covering Chatham-style half-hour offsets. When you cut an exporter release, the bundle has to be signed, so grab the signing key below and keep it out of your shell history.

release key, taduf-yajef: bky13_uGiieNoy5KKUY

FINANCE REVIEW SUMMARY — PILOT CHURN

Churn in the Larkspur pilot exceeded forecast, concentrated among small accounts onboarded in the first wave. Revenue impact is modest; acquisition spend on the cohort is written off. Retention fixes ship next cycle. Margin on remaining pilot accounts holds above plan. The board should read the confidential note below before the pilot go/no-go decision.

board note of kawig-tahog: Ulairax Works is in early talks to buy Noriusix Works for about $31.4 million. The Pelmir launch date is April 2, and nothing goes to the press before then.